Growing together.As a Business Office Assistant, you'll be the backbone of our administrative team, supporting the Admin, Director of Nursing (DON), and Office Manager with essential clerical and computer-related tasks. You'll keep things running smoothly by handling filing, shredding, data entry, and processing workflow tasks with precision and efficiency. Your role is crucial in ensuring our office operates seamlessly.
You'll enjoy the flexibility to work remotely * from anywhere within the U.S. as you take on some tough challenges.
Primary Responsibilities:
- Assist with routine clerical/office tasks, answer telephone calls, and deliver messages
- Pull, review, and follow up on reports of orders recert and unverified visits
- Maintain up-to-date medical records by scanning documents timely and completing EOE audits
- Complete discharge chart reviews, perform audits, process orders to/from physicians, and track for timely receipt
- Communicate professionally within the organization and with external sources (physicians, patients, family members, referral sources, etc.)
You'll be rewarded and recognized for your performance in an environment that will challenge you and give you clear direction on what it takes to succeed in your role as well as provide development for other roles you may be interested in.
Required Qualifications:
- Computer skills, clerical-business machine skills, telephone communication skills, and be able to type
- General clerical skills and organizational skills
Preferred Qualifications: - Able to work independently and as a team member
